Congress leader Rahul Gandhi is arriving in Cuttack today on a two day visit to Odisha. Our correspondent reports, AICC general secretary Rahul will oversee the organisational elections of the youth and the Student Congress. Rahul is scheduled to interact with students at Cuttack today and then fly to Berhampur. After a night halt at Sambalpur, he will interact with students and then leave for Baripada to interact with the younger generation. Rahul Gandhi's visit is politically significant as the Congress high command is yet to name the Orissa Pradesh Congress Committee President. AIR correspondent reports, Rahul's visit comes in the back drop of the state assembly in session, and the party MLAs demanding the resignation of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ik on the issue of illegal land acquisition for the proposed Vedanta University.
